In any given year, how many pay periods are there?

In each year there can be as many as fifty-two pay periods. Alternatively, there can be as few as twelve. The number of pay periods is determined by the employer unless the state in which the employees or workplace are – has a specific payday requirement.

In all cases where companies are deciding how many pay periods to have each year – it’s important to balance the cost of running payroll with the financial needs of staff.

Pay by the week

Where pay is weekly – 52 pay periods are created each year. This sort of payment schedule is maintained by employers that hire hourly workers.

Biweekly pay

On a biweekly pay schedule, employees receive twenty-six paychecks each year. In some cases, depending on variations in the calendar, there only twenty-four pay periods each year. Employees that are paid by the hour or salary can both receive biweekly pay.

Semimonthly pay

With semimonthly pay, clients can choose any date to process payroll. For example, where there are two cycles, from the 1st of the month to the 15th, and from the 16th to the 30th/31st. Semimonthly comprises twenty-four pay periods and is mostly use for salaried employees.

Monthly pay

With monthly pay, there are twelve pay periods, and these can be delivered on any date the client prefer.
